3. Tabnine
Tabnine is an AI powered coding assistant that provides accurate code completions for the most popular IDEs. Available for Visual Studio Code and JetBrains IDEs, Tabnine can support languages like Python, JavaScript, C#, TypeScript and more to provide longer code completions.

4. Codewhisperer
Codewhisperer is a machine-learning (ML)-powered programming companion that assists improve the productivity of developers by providing code recommendations. The application makes use of contextual cues such as the location of the cursor and codes before it to deliver its suggestions in the right direction.
CodeWhisperer, developed by Amazon Web Services, is compatible with any programming language , or IDE supported by AWS – including VS Code, IntelliJ IDEA, PyCharm and WebStorm. In addition, CodeWhisperer features a security scanner and reference tracking feature which will check your code for any weaknesses.
CodeWhisperer similar to the GitHub’s Copilot, is an AI-assisted software development tool which interprets the comments of developers and automatically suggests code they may want to use to develop their project. It is trained on a large library of open source code as well as internal data for training from Amazon.

Another option to think about is LaMDA which is an AI-powered dialog system developed by Google which can understand and respond to complex questions and debates. The platform has been pre-trained with 137 billion parameters and 1.56T word of publically accessible web-based documents and dialog data as well as refined for safety, quality and solidity.
